Checklist - home contents
Replacing the contents of your home would
be an expensive process, so it’s important to
correctly estimate the cost of replacing all
your contents with new items. Clothing and
household linen are the only items where you
need to make a deduction for wear and tear.
This checklist provides examples of the types of items that may be found in a typical three bedroom house. Using this list
can help you assess the replacement value of your home contents and the cost of replacing items with new. Current
prices of many household items can be found in a high street catalogue, or by referring to the Internet.
Using this checklist as a guide, walk around your home to help calculate the total sum insured you require.
